Instructions for Session Chairs

GENERAL RESPONSIBILITY OF A SESSION CHAIR:

  1. Introduce the session, and then each author/paper-title before the live presentation (or playing the pre-recored video in case of technical problem with the presenter). Be sure please to respect the scheduel (15 min talk + 3 mi Q/A).
  2. Take chat questions from Conversation/Q&A window during the presentation;
  3. Read the questions to the presenting author during the Q&A period with absolutely no delay on the allocated Q&A slots;
  4. Conclude the session and check attendance;
  5. Make sure the time is not violated (very important!!!!)
  6. We provide a compluter with Zoom already installed and operational.

BEFORE A SESSION:

  1. Please make sure to have the presenters’ vitals printed somewhere to introduce them timely before each presentation.
  2. Although the authors will conduct live presenations, pre-recorded may be available in case if of disruption; the host (Our HPSR staff) will play the pre-recorded presentations available in case of problems. If no pre-recorded presentation is available, please move on to the next presenter.
